Solution 2: Connect the Wireless Printer to the Wi-Fi network (Touchscreen Control Panel)

Attach the HP printer to local wifi via the HP wireless configuration wizard on your touchscreen controller. If compatible with the router, the connection may also be established using WPS and HP Smart App software.

  • Then, tap the wireless icon on the control panel of your printer.
  • Select the set-up icon.
  • Select the Restore Network defaults and Restore Network Settings button, then click Yes to confirm your selection.
  • You’re supposed to press the back arrow followed by Wireless Settings and, finally, Wireless Setup Wizard.
  • The printer will search for all available Wi-Fi networks.
  • Click on the name of the wireless network you are using.

If your wireless network cannot be located or detected through the printer, click on Enter New Network Name. Then, type in the name of the wireless network.

 

Note: Ensure that you input your correct Network name, including any lowercase or uppercase characters.

  • Finally, enter your security password for your network (WEP or WPA Key) and click done.
  • The blue wireless light will stop flashing but remain on if the printer is connected.

 

Solution 3: Configure Your Printer as the default in Windows 10 Manually

Check out the HP printer and set it as a default property, enabling the printer’s offline status on Windows 10.

  • Find devices, then click on Printers and Scanners in the Set of devices displayed.
  • If this option is selected, remove the check mark near Allow Windows to handle my printer as default.
  • Look for your printer’s name in the list of printers. You can then hit the Manage button.
  • If you have multiple devices that share the same name, you have to select the printer that is in the status idle and online.
  • Next, below manage your wireless printer device, click on Set as default.
  • Try again to print any paper. If the printer is still showing as offline, you can try the following procedure.

 

Solution 4: Set Your Printer as Default for Windows 8, 7 Manually

  • First, search for Devices in Windows and select Printers and Devices from the results list.
  • Then, right-click your HP printer, whose status is active (not blacked-out), and then click Set as the default printer.
  • Then try printing the document. If the printer says offline, continue to the next step.
